What is the primary role of government according to classical liberalism?
To protect life, liberty, and property
What distinguishes modern liberalism from classical liberalism?
Involvement of significant government intervention
What is the primary focus of classical liberalism?
Economic liberalism and freedom of the entrepreneur
What type of freedom is commonly associated with classical liberalism?
Negative freedom, or 'freedom from'
What does modern liberalism propose regarding the value of all individuals?
All individuals should be valued equally
